Bachelor Degree Programs

Early Childhood Education

Facilitate the learning of all children from birth through eight years old, based on the most current research in child development and learning.

Elementary Education

Our elementary education major prepares you to make a career out of making a lasting impact on the lives of children, kindergarten through grade 6.

Inclusive Education

Inclusive Education prepares teachers to meet the needs of all students in the classroom, including those from diverse racial, cultural, linguistic, socioeconomic backgrounds as well as students with disabilities.

Subject Matter Education

Learn to provide safe, democratic learning environments in which all students have access to experiences that strengthen their academic, personal, social and physical wellbeing.

Leadership & Social Innovation

You will be prepared to understand leadership and organizations, diversity, the design and evaluation of organizational initiatives, and grant acquisition and management.

Literacy Studies

The specialization offers Elementary and Early Childhood Education majors a dual major with a strong literacy and liberal studies focus.

Minor in Education

The program provides students with essential knowledge regarding the education industry, community, and relationships.

Minor in Leadership Studies

The program prepares students already enrolled in an undergraduate major to develop their capacity for leadership by acquiring the skills to lead within organizations.
